HOMONYM, noun. (semantics) (strict sense) A word that both sounds and is spelled the same as another word but has a different meaning.
HOMONYM, noun. (loosely) A word that sounds or is spelled the same as another word but has a different meaning, technically called a homophone (same sound) or a homograph (same spelling).
HOMONYM, noun. (taxonomy) A name for a taxon that is identical in spelling to another name that belongs to a different taxon.
